Piketon 76
Trimble 49

... tale of the tape was Piketon as a team going 16/29 from behind the arc ON TOP OF playing some solid defense vs a very young/physical Trimble Tomcat ball club ... Chris Chandler's napkin stat line 7 threes/32 points on the night ... Brody Fuller added 5 threes/19 points with supporting 3 point buckets from Levi Gullion/Tra Swayne/Brady Coreno ... Trimble was led by Austin Wisor's 20 points

Eastern Brown 72-62 over Western Brown. Tremendous game! The Warriors get a tough game from the Broncos. The Warriors get their 18th BCHT championship.
Novak from WB with 30 pts.
WB 17 points from the line.
EB led by luke Garrett with 23,
Eastern 50% from 3pt range. 8/16.
